Holiday First-Aid Kit

Nov 21, 2016

Are you prepared for whatever the holidays throw at you?

Keep these first-aid essentials on hand to tackle anything from cooking burns to winter bugs. For additional winter emergency kit ideas, check out the American Red Cross holiday safety tips.  

  • Aloe vera: to treat burns from cooking, candles, or fireplaces
  • Antacid medication: to treat an upset stomach
  • Disinfectant wipes: to clean up germs on countertops
  • Thermometer: to monitor fever symptoms
  • Throat lozenges: to treat an irritated throat
  • Vitamin C: to reduce the duration of winter colds

Can’t wait for snow days? You might want to keep these items on hand for any bumps and bruises on the go, from ski trips to building snowmen.

  • Bandages: to protect cuts or blisters from exposure
  • Gauze pads: to pad and bind large wounds, address bodily fluids
  • Hand warmers: to heat up fingers and toes in a snap
  • Latex gloves: to avoid spread of infection
  • Sunblock: to shield skin from sun on bright snow days
